## Systemd Service
Two paths are available depending on your comfort level with Linux system administration.
### Simple install (recommended for most users)
Run the installer script from the repo root. It runs as your current user, installs from wherever you cloned the repo, and prints a quick-reference cheatsheet when done — no separate service account or path juggling required.
```bash
bash scripts/install_service.sh
```
The script interactively asks which transport to use (serial auto-detect, serial with explicit port, TCP, or BLE), whether to enable the bot system, and whether to set up HTTP Basic Auth. It handles dependency installation (`uv sync`), fetches a prebuilt frontend, adds your user to the `dialout` group if needed, writes the systemd unit file, and enables the service. After installation, normal operations work without any `sudo -u` gymnastics:
```bash
# Update to latest and restart
cd /path/to/repo
git pull
uv sync
cd frontend && npm install && npm run build && cd ..
sudo systemctl restart remoteterm
# Refresh prebuilt frontend only (skips local build)
python3 scripts/fetch_prebuilt_frontend.py
sudo systemctl restart remoteterm
# View live logs
sudo journalctl -u remoteterm -f
# Service control
sudo systemctl start|stop|restart|status remoteterm
```

#!/usr/bin/env bash
# install_service.sh
#
# Sets up RemoteTerm for MeshCore as a persistent systemd service running as
# the current user from the current repo directory. No separate service account
# is needed. After installation, git pull and rebuilds work without any sudo -u
# gymnastics.
#
# Run from anywhere inside the repo:
# bash scripts/install_service.sh
set -e
RED='\033[0;31m'
GREEN='\033[0;32m'
YELLOW='\033[1;33m'
CYAN='\033[0;36m'
BOLD='\033[1m'
NC='\033[0m'
SERVICE_NAME="remoteterm"
REPO_DIR="$(cd "$(dirname "$0")/.." && pwd)"
CURRENT_USER="$(id -un)"
SERVICE_FILE="/etc/systemd/system/${SERVICE_NAME}.service"
echo -e "${BOLD}=== RemoteTerm for MeshCore — Service Installer ===${NC}"
echo
# ── sanity checks 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
if [ "$(uname -s)" != "Linux" ]; then
echo -e "${RED}Error: this script is for Linux (systemd) only.${NC}"
exit 1
fi
if ! command -v systemctl &>/dev/null; then
echo -e "${RED}Error: systemd not found. This script requires a systemd-based Linux system.${NC}"
exit 1
fi
if ! command -v uv &>/dev/null; then
echo -e "${RED}Error: 'uv' not found. Install it first:${NC}"
echo " curl -LsSf https://astral.sh/uv/install.sh | sh"
exit 1
fi
if ! command -v python3 &>/dev/null; then
echo -e "${RED}Error: python3 is required but was not found.${NC}"
exit 1
fi
UV_BIN="$(command -v uv)"
UVICORN_BIN="$REPO_DIR/.venv/bin/uvicorn"
echo -e " Installing as user : ${CYAN}${CURRENT_USER}${NC}"
echo -e " Repo directory : ${CYAN}${REPO_DIR}${NC}"
echo -e " Service name : ${CYAN}${SERVICE_NAME}${NC}"
echo -e " uv : ${CYAN}${UV_BIN}${NC}"
echo
# ── transport selection ────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${BOLD}─── Transport ───────────────────────────────────────────────────────${NC}"
echo "How is your MeshCore radio connected?"
echo " 1) Serial — auto-detect port (default)"
echo " 2) Serial — specify port manually"
echo " 3) TCP (network connection)"
echo " 4) BLE (Bluetooth)"
echo
read -rp "Select transport [1-4] (default: 1): " TRANSPORT_CHOICE
TRANSPORT_CHOICE="${TRANSPORT_CHOICE:-1}"
echo
NEED_DIALOUT=false
SERIAL_PORT=""
TCP_HOST=""
TCP_PORT=""
BLE_ADDRESS=""
BLE_PIN=""
case "$TRANSPORT_CHOICE" in
1)
echo -e "${GREEN}Serial auto-detect selected.${NC}"
NEED_DIALOUT=true
;;
2)
read -rp "Serial port path (default: /dev/ttyUSB0): " SERIAL_PORT
SERIAL_PORT="${SERIAL_PORT:-/dev/ttyUSB0}"
echo -e "${GREEN}Serial port: ${SERIAL_PORT}${NC}"
NEED_DIALOUT=true
;;
3)
read -rp "TCP host (IP address or hostname): " TCP_HOST
while [ -z "$TCP_HOST" ]; do
echo -e "${RED}TCP host is required.${NC}"
read -rp "TCP host: " TCP_HOST
done
read -rp "TCP port (default: 4000): " TCP_PORT
TCP_PORT="${TCP_PORT:-4000}"
echo -e "${GREEN}TCP: ${TCP_HOST}:${TCP_PORT}${NC}"
;;
4)
read -rp "BLE device address (e.g. AA:BB:CC:DD:EE:FF): " BLE_ADDRESS
while [ -z "$BLE_ADDRESS" ]; do
echo -e "${RED}BLE address is required.${NC}"
read -rp "BLE device address: " BLE_ADDRESS
done
read -rsp "BLE PIN: " BLE_PIN
echo
while [ -z "$BLE_PIN" ]; do
echo -e "${RED}BLE PIN is required.${NC}"
read -rsp "BLE PIN: " BLE_PIN
echo
done
echo -e "${GREEN}BLE: ${BLE_ADDRESS}${NC}"
;;
*)
echo -e "${YELLOW}Invalid selection — defaulting to serial auto-detect.${NC}"
TRANSPORT_CHOICE=1
NEED_DIALOUT=true
;;
esac
echo
# ── bots 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${BOLD}─── Bot System 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────${NC}"
echo -e "${YELLOW}Warning:${NC} The bot system executes arbitrary Python code on the server."
echo "It is not recommended on untrusted networks. You can always enable"
echo "it later by editing the service file."
echo
read -rp "Enable bots? [y/N]: " ENABLE_BOTS
ENABLE_BOTS="${ENABLE_BOTS:-N}"
echo
ENABLE_AUTH="N"
AUTH_USERNAME=""
AUTH_PASSWORD=""
if [[ "$ENABLE_BOTS" =~ ^[Yy] ]]; then
echo -e "${GREEN}Bots enabled.${NC}"
echo
echo -e "${BOLD}─── HTTP Basic Auth ─────────────────────────────────────────────────${NC}"
echo "With bots enabled, HTTP Basic Auth is strongly recommended if this"
echo "service will be accessible beyond your local machine."
echo
read -rp "Set up HTTP Basic Auth? [Y/n]: " ENABLE_AUTH
ENABLE_AUTH="${ENABLE_AUTH:-Y}"
echo
if [[ "$ENABLE_AUTH" =~ ^[Yy] ]]; then
read -rp "Username: " AUTH_USERNAME
while [ -z "$AUTH_USERNAME" ]; do
echo -e "${RED}Username cannot be empty.${NC}"
read -rp "Username: " AUTH_USERNAME
done
read -rsp "Password: " AUTH_PASSWORD
echo
while [ -z "$AUTH_PASSWORD" ]; do
echo -e "${RED}Password cannot be empty.${NC}"
read -rsp "Password: " AUTH_PASSWORD
echo
done
echo -e "${GREEN}Basic Auth configured for user '${AUTH_USERNAME}'.${NC}"
echo -e "${YELLOW}Note:${NC} Basic Auth credentials are not safe over plain HTTP."
echo "See README_ADVANCED.md for HTTPS setup."
fi
else
echo -e "${GREEN}Bots disabled.${NC}"
fi
echo
# ── python dependencies ────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${YELLOW}Installing Python dependencies (uv sync)...${NC}"
cd "$REPO_DIR"
uv sync
echo -e "${GREEN}Dependencies ready.${NC}"
echo
# ── prebuilt frontend 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${YELLOW}Fetching prebuilt frontend...${NC}"
python3 "$REPO_DIR/scripts/fetch_prebuilt_frontend.py"
echo
# ── data directory 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
mkdir -p "$REPO_DIR/data"
# ── serial port access 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
if [ "$NEED_DIALOUT" = true ]; then
if ! id -nG "$CURRENT_USER" | grep -qw dialout; then
echo -e "${YELLOW}Adding ${CURRENT_USER} to the 'dialout' group for serial port access...${NC}"
sudo usermod -aG dialout "$CURRENT_USER"
echo -e "${GREEN}Done. You may need to log out and back in for this to take effect for${NC}"
echo -e "${GREEN}manual runs; the service itself handles it via SupplementaryGroups.${NC}"
echo
else
echo -e "${GREEN}User ${CURRENT_USER} is already in the 'dialout' group.${NC}"
echo
fi
fi
# ── systemd service file ───────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${YELLOW}Writing systemd service file to ${SERVICE_FILE}...${NC}"
generate_service_file() {
echo "[Unit]"
echo "Description=RemoteTerm for MeshCore"
echo "After=network.target"
echo ""
echo "[Service]"
echo "Type=simple"
echo "User=${CURRENT_USER}"
echo "WorkingDirectory=${REPO_DIR}"
echo "ExecStart=${UVICORN_BIN} app.main:app --host 0.0.0.0 --port 8000"
echo "Restart=always"
echo "RestartSec=5"
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_DATABASE_PATH=${REPO_DIR}/data/meshcore.db"
# Transport
case "$TRANSPORT_CHOICE" in
2) echo "Environment=MESHCORE_SERIAL_PORT=${SERIAL_PORT}" ;;
3)
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_TCP_HOST=${TCP_HOST}"
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_TCP_PORT=${TCP_PORT}"
;;
4)
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_BLE_ADDRESS=${BLE_ADDRESS}"
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_BLE_PIN=${BLE_PIN}"
;;
esac
# Bots
if [[ ! "$ENABLE_BOTS" =~ ^[Yy] ]]; then
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_DISABLE_BOTS=true"
fi
# Basic auth
if [[ "$ENABLE_BOTS" =~ ^[Yy] ]] && [[ "$ENABLE_AUTH" =~ ^[Yy] ]]; then
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_BASIC_AUTH_USERNAME=${AUTH_USERNAME}"
echo "Environment=MESHCORE_BASIC_AUTH_PASSWORD=${AUTH_PASSWORD}"
fi
# Serial group access
if [ "$NEED_DIALOUT" = true ]; then
echo "SupplementaryGroups=dialout"
fi
echo ""
echo "[Install]"
echo "WantedBy=multi-user.target"
}
generate_service_file | sudo tee "$SERVICE_FILE" > /dev/null
echo -e "${GREEN}Service file written.${NC}"
echo
# ── enable and start ───────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${YELLOW}Enabling and starting ${SERVICE_NAME}...${NC}"
sudo systemctl daemon-reload
sudo systemctl enable --now "$SERVICE_NAME"
echo
# ── status check ───────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${YELLOW}Service status:${NC}"
sudo systemctl status "$SERVICE_NAME" --no-pager -l || true
echo
# ── summary ────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────
echo -e "${GREEN}${BOLD}=== Installation complete! ===${NC}"
echo
echo -e "RemoteTerm is running at ${CYAN}http://$(hostname -I | awk '{print $1}'):8000${NC}"
echo
case "$TRANSPORT_CHOICE" in
1) echo -e " Transport : ${CYAN}Serial (auto-detect)${NC}" ;;
2) echo -e " Transport : ${CYAN}Serial (${SERIAL_PORT})${NC}" ;;
3) echo -e " Transport : ${CYAN}TCP (${TCP_HOST}:${TCP_PORT})${NC}" ;;
4) echo -e " Transport : ${CYAN}BLE (${BLE_ADDRESS})${NC}" ;;
esac
if [[ "$ENABLE_BOTS" =~ ^[Yy] ]]; then
echo -e " Bots : ${YELLOW}Enabled${NC}"
if [[ "$ENABLE_AUTH" =~ ^[Yy] ]]; then
echo -e " Basic Auth: ${GREEN}Enabled (user: ${AUTH_USERNAME})${NC}"
else
echo -e " Basic Auth: ${YELLOW}Not configured${NC}"
fi
else
echo -e " Bots : ${GREEN}Disabled${NC} (edit ${SERVICE_FILE} to enable)"
fi
echo
echo -e "${YELLOW}Note:${NC} A prebuilt frontend has been fetched and installed. It may lag"
echo "behind the latest code. To build the frontend from source for the most"
echo "up-to-date features, run:"
echo
echo -e " ${CYAN}cd ${REPO_DIR}/frontend && npm install && npm run build${NC}"
echo
echo -e "${BOLD}─── Quick Reference ─────────────────────────────────────────────────${NC}"
echo
echo -e "${YELLOW}Update to latest and restart:${NC}"
echo -e " cd ${REPO_DIR}"
echo -e " git pull"
echo -e " uv sync"
echo -e " cd frontend && npm install && npm run build && cd .."
echo -e " sudo systemctl restart ${SERVICE_NAME}"
echo
echo -e "${YELLOW}Refresh prebuilt frontend only (skips local build):${NC}"
echo -e " python3 ${REPO_DIR}/scripts/fetch_prebuilt_frontend.py"
echo -e " sudo systemctl restart ${SERVICE_NAME}"
echo
echo -e "${YELLOW}View live logs (useful for troubleshooting):${NC}"
echo -e " sudo journalctl -u ${SERVICE_NAME} -f"
echo
echo -e "${YELLOW}Service control:${NC}"
echo -e " sudo systemctl start|stop|restart|status ${SERVICE_NAME}"
echo -e "${BOLD}─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────${NC}"
